Output 686262696f226c5895e461c8b528ee649346d9b762eeb38169c548cd336d4d02:0

value
52060
script pubkey
OP_0 OP_PUSHBYTES_20 95cecc5c8602bbc19a239df96d278c02a8475684
address
bc1qjh8vchyxq2aurx3rnhuk6fuvq25yw45yf0taww
transaction
686262696f226c5895e461c8b528ee649346d9b762eeb38169c548cd336d4d02